Why is the name Austin so popular?

The male given name Austin is currently number sixty-three in popularity in US births, and was most popular in 1996 when is rose to number nine. Originating in the Latin language, it's meaning is "majestic".

Where did the name 'Austin' originate?

The name "Austin" originates from the Latin name "Augustinus," which is derived from "Augustus," meaning "great" or "magnificent." It became popular in the English-speaking world due to Saint Augustine of Hippo, an early Christian theologian. The name was later adopted as a given name and has been used as a surname as well. Austin is also associated with Stephen F. Austin, the "Father of Texas," which contributed to its prominence in the United States.
